Q3 Planning Note — Velmara Systems

Quick one for the board: our big-deal discount policy needs tightening. Sales has been stretching the 18% cap on anything over the Harkwell tier, and margins on the Pellin contract show it. Proposal: hard ceiling at 15%, with exceptions signed off by Marta Junssen personally. We think this saves roughly four points of margin next quarter without scaring off the whales. Details on where this fits our wider plans follow below.

board note of bagag-tawig: Project Kasath slips by one quarter because of the supplier delay.

# Service Accounts: String Extraction

The `extract-i18n` script pulls translatable strings from all Bramblewick repos and pushes them to the Glossa service. It runs under the `i18n-extractor` service account. Do not run it under your personal account; Glossa rate-limits individual users aggressively. The account has write access to the staging catalog only. Set the token in your shell before invoking the script. The current staging token is below.

API key for kahap-kafog: zpat15_6qzxZ7YR8aDwjmp

Hey, welcome to the Calderbank infra crew! Quick note on health checks: everything behind the Ostler load balancer answers on a dedicated status path, and the balancer drops a node after three failed probes. Don't make the check too clever — it should test the process, not the whole universe. Config lives in the Ravel repo. To unlock the balancer admin console for the first time you'll need the recovery passphrase, which we've noted just below.

strongbox words: druath-quenael

Subject: Catalog cache invalidation fix rolling out

Hi all — welcome to the newer folks! Quick context: the Marrowmart product catalog caches listings at the edge, and until today, price updates could linger up to an hour because the invalidation fanout skipped the regional tier. The fix adds explicit purge events per SKU, so updates should land within a minute. Rollout starts with the Dunmere region tonight, everywhere else tomorrow. If you see stale prices, check whether the node is running the build stamped below.

session token of kahag-bawip = htk6_729d08